Sopes

These little corn cakes are made with masa harina, a Mexican corn masa
mix that is available at most specialty food stores. Serve them at
your next party; guests can assemble their own creations while you
enjoy the party!

Serves 35 appetizer servings

4 cups masa harina flour (Mexican corn masa mix)
1/2 cup vegetable shortening or lard
2 1/2 cups warm water
1 cup Diced Green Chiles
2 Tbsp vegetable oil, divided

Toppings
Warmed Refried Beans, Shredded Mild Cheddar or Shredded Monterey
Jack Cheese, Thick & Chunky Salsa, Sour Cream, Pickled Jalapeqo Slices

Place flour in large bowl; cut in vegetable shortening with pastry blender or
two knives until mixture resembles coarse crumbs. Gradually add water, kneading
until smooth. Add chiles; mix well. Form dough into 35 small balls. Pat each
ball into 3-inch patty; place on waxed paper. Heat 1 teaspoon vegetable oil in
large skillet over medium-high heat for 1 to 2 minutes. Cook patties for 3
minutes on each side or until golden brown, adding additional oil as needed to
prevent sticking. Top with beans, cheese, salsa, dollop of sour cream and
jalapeqos
